Title :
Formulation of the Klopfenstein tapered line analysis from generalized nonuniform line theory

Abstract :
The objective of this problem is to formulate the Klopfenstein analysis of the non-uniform line in the generalized integral equation format. The integral equation approach is a general case without any optimization which gives the equation for reflection coefficient for any tapered line. On the other hand, Klopfenstein uses an optimized reflection coefficient and proceeds to obtain an equation for characteristic impedance in terms of circuit variables. In this paper, the aim is to examine the general formulation analysis of Youla for the non-uniform line, and derive Klopfenstein´s result for the input reflection coefficient for the line
